Artichoke Squares Recipe

Ingredients:

2 8-oz. jars marinated artichokes, drained and chopped, reserve oil
1 medium onion, finely chopped
1 large clove garlic, minced
1/2 to 1 c seasoned bread crumbs
4 eggs
8 oz. grated cheddar cheese
2 Tbs. minced parsley

Directions:

Preheat oven to 350º. Beat eggs well and set aside. Saute onions and garlic in 1/4 c oil from artichokes. Let cool. In large bowl, mix all ingredients together with bread crumbs and cheese. Press into 7x9 pan and bake for 30 minutes. Cut into squares and serve.
